Add simple fake for native service manager.
Reusing the existing binder-based native service manager has
proved problematic in host/test environments.
So as a workaround, this commit creates a IServiceManager native
implementation that can be communicated with directly.

+#include "ServiceManager.h"
+
+namespace android {
+
+ServiceManager::ServiceManager() {}
+
+sp<IBinder> ServiceManager::getService( const String16& name) const {
+ // Servicemanager is single-threaded and cannot block. This method exists for legacy reasons.
+ return checkService(name);
+}
+
+sp<IBinder> ServiceManager::checkService( const String16& name) const {
+ auto it = mNameToService.find(name);
+ if (it == mNameToService.end()) {
+ return nullptr;
+ }
+ return it->second;
+}
+
+status_t ServiceManager::addService(const String16& name, const sp<IBinder>& service,
+ bool /*allowIsolated*/,
+ int /*dumpsysFlags*/) {
+ mNameToService[name] = service;
+ return NO_ERROR;
+}
+
+Vector<String16> ServiceManager::listServices(int /*dumpsysFlags*/) {
+ Vector<String16> services;
+ for (auto const& [name, service] : mNameToService) {
+ (void) service;
+ services.push_back(name);
+ }
+ return services;
+}
+
+IBinder* ServiceManager::onAsBinder() {
+ return nullptr;
+}
+
+sp<IBinder> ServiceManager::waitForService(const String16& name) {
+ return checkService(name);
+}
+
+bool ServiceManager::isDeclared(const String16& name) {
+ return mNameToService.find(name) != mNameToService.end();
+}
+
+} // namespace android
